Disappointing on many levels but still a fantastic day out for kids.
I wouldn't recommend going during school holidays unless you maybe have a Merlin pass otherwise you won't get value for money due to how busy it gets and the queue length times.
On arrival security guards shouting abruptly for people to open their bags for searching (which i appreciate the importance of this job) but the look on many young kids faces was one of worry.A less 'enthusiastic' approach from the security staff would be more appreciated.
Then whilst queuing for an hour for a ride it broke down and everyone was told it wasn't worth waiting as they couldn't give a timescale for it to be fixed which was just one of those unfortunate things however when i overheard a question being asked as to whether maybe a token of gesture for the wasted time such as a fast track voucher could be given the reply came "the manager won't authorise that". Poor customer service which sadly epitomizes much of the poor things i witnessed. When its extremely busy and something breaks maybe the management should think about how limited the opportunities are to experience much of the park and a small gesture of goodwill would be gratefully accepted and maybe people would be encouraged to return in the future?
Maybe the issue with rides breaking down is due to lack of maintenance budget? i have visited a few times over the years and never seen it looking so 'tired' and unloved due to lack of basic maintenance.
Another gripe from my day was that being a sunny day i saw lots of overflowing rubbish bins attracting lots of wasps whilst stood in the queues and not once did i see any staff emptying throughout the day.
It seems that they're happy to get you in and take your money and then let you leave eventually after sitting in your car for an hour to exit the chaotic carpark when all the attendants were very well organised to get you in but not one to organise a smooth exit?!
Chessington is without doubt one the best places to take the kids in the country with the variety of rides for young and older, along with the little safari ride which is fantastic and many other activities but sadly it seems that an arrogance has struck and customer service and experience is secondary behind taking everyones money.
